@item @b{Stellaris Eval Boards} |
|
|
|
@* See: @url{http://www.luminarymicro.com} - The Stellaris eval boards |
|
|
|
bundle FT2232-based JTAG and SWD support, which can be used to debug |
|
|
|
the Stellaris chips. Using separate JTAG adapters is optional. |
|
|
|
These boards can also be used as JTAG adapters to other target boards, |
|
|
|
disabling the Stellaris chip. |
|
|
|
@item @b{Luminary ICDI} |
|
|
|
@* See: @url{http://www.luminarymicro.com} - Luminary In-Circuit Debug |
|
|
|
Interface (ICDI) Boards are included in Stellaris LM3S9B90 and LM3S9B92 |
|
|
|
Evaluation Kits. Like the non-detachable FT2232 support on the other |
|
|
|
Stellaris eval boards, they can be used to debug other target boards. |

@item @b{evb_lm3s811} Luminary Micro EVB_LM3S811 as a JTAG interface, |
|
|
|
either for the local Cortex-M3 (SRST only) |
|
|
|
or in a passthrough mode (neither SRST nor TRST) |
|
|
|
@item @b{luminary_icdi} Luminary In-Circuit Debug Interface (ICDI) Board |
|
|
|
This layout can not support the SWO trace mechanism, and should be |
|
|
|
used only for older boards (before rev C). |
|
|
|
@item @b{luminary_icdi} This layout should be used with most Luminary |
|
|
|
eval boards, including Rev C LM3S811 eval boards and the eponymous |
|
|
|
ICDI boards, to debug either the local Cortex-M3 or in passthrough mode |
|
|
|
to debug some other target. It can support the SWO trace mechanism. |
